Robert Half Executive Assistant in Baltimore, Maryland

Description

We are seeking an organized and detail-oriented individual to join our team based in Baltimore, Maryland. The role is for an Executive Assistant, and the successful candidate will be responsible for providing comprehensive administrative support and assistance to the Chief Executive Officer.

Responsibilities:

• Provide administrative support to the CEO, helping to implement and monitor overall operations and strategic planning initiatives.

• Prepare and distribute periodic correspondence and reports from the CEO to the Board of Directors.

• Serve as a liaison between the CEO and all levels of staff, family members of person served, and members of the community.

• Review employee timesheets for accuracy, completeness, and punctual submission to the Payroll Department.

• Schedule and coordinate periodic meetings of the Board of Directors and committees, including reserving meeting areas and notifying persons required to attend.

• Manage the CEO's schedule, including scheduling meetings and planning travel.

• Develop processes and procedures for special projects as assigned.

• Create and develop reports as requested.

• Delegate tasks on assigned projects to employees best positioned to complete them.

• Identify and manage potential risks and liabilities of multiple projects.

• Assist in the definition of project scope and goals.

• Serve as a point of contact for teams when multiple units are assigned to the same project to ensure team actions remain in synergy.

• Collaborate with the CEO to determine and prioritize business strategies.

• Perform clerical and administrative tasks as needed.
